mirror of
git://git.sv.gnu.org/autoconf
synced 2025-02-23 14:09:51 +08:00
* lib/m4sugar/m4sh.m4 (AS_TMPDIR): Do not pass `-q' to mktemp.
* lib/Autom4te/General.pm (mktmpdir): Likewise. (END): Improve error message a bit. Reported by Bruce Korb <bkorb@gnu.org>.
This commit is contained in:
parent
9aa4f267b4
commit
72c832bf54
@ -1,3 +1,10 @@
|
||||
2006-01-21 Ralf Wildenhues <Ralf.Wildenhues@gmx.de>
|
||||
|
||||
* lib/m4sugar/m4sh.m4 (AS_TMPDIR): Do not pass `-q' to mktemp.
|
||||
* lib/Autom4te/General.pm (mktmpdir): Likewise.
|
||||
(END): Improve error message a bit.
|
||||
Reported by Bruce Korb <bkorb@gnu.org>.
|
||||
|
||||
2006-01-12 Ralf Wildenhues <Ralf.Wildenhues@gmx.de>
|
||||
|
||||
* lib/autoconf/fortran.m4 (_AC_FC_LIBRARY_LDFLAGS): Ignore
|
||||
|
@ -193,11 +193,14 @@ sub END
|
||||
{
|
||||
if (<$tmp/*>)
|
||||
{
|
||||
if (! unlink <$tmp/*>)
|
||||
while (<$tmp/*>)
|
||||
{
|
||||
print STDERR "$me: cannot empty $tmp: $!\n";
|
||||
$? = 1;
|
||||
return;
|
||||
if (! unlink $_)
|
||||
{
|
||||
print STDERR "$me: cannot empty $tmp ($_): $!\n";
|
||||
$? = 1;
|
||||
return;
|
||||
}
|
||||
}
|
||||
}
|
||||
if (! rmdir $tmp)
|
||||
@ -312,7 +315,7 @@ sub mktmpdir ($)
|
||||
|
||||
# If mktemp supports dirs, use it.
|
||||
$tmp = `(umask 077 &&
|
||||
mktemp -d -q "$TMPDIR/${signature}XXXXXX") 2>/dev/null`;
|
||||
mktemp -d "$TMPDIR/${signature}XXXXXX") 2>/dev/null`;
|
||||
chomp $tmp;
|
||||
|
||||
if (!$tmp || ! -d $tmp)
|
||||
|
@ -998,7 +998,7 @@ m4_define([AS_TMPDIR],
|
||||
[# Create a (secure) tmp directory for tmp files.
|
||||
m4_if([$2], [], [: ${TMPDIR=/tmp}])
|
||||
{
|
||||
tmp=`(umask 077 && mktemp -d -q "m4_default([$2], [$TMPDIR])/$1XXXXXX") 2>/dev/null` &&
|
||||
tmp=`(umask 077 && mktemp -d "m4_default([$2], [$TMPDIR])/$1XXXXXX") 2>/dev/null` &&
|
||||
test -n "$tmp" && test -d "$tmp"
|
||||
} ||
|
||||
{
|
||||
|
Loading…
Reference in New Issue
Block a user